Super Stoch Update
// Short Name Changed To "SS 3.0"
// Added a third StochRSI.
// Default resolutions S1= W, S2= D, S3= 240 (4H)
// Signal function for all StochRSI's.
// Made a Variety of Cosmetic Changes
